The first Mini Downhill event of 2016 was as exciting as ever, with new and top riders wanting to start the new year with a podium finish. The weather conditions played a major part of the day with rain throughout the night, making the track slippery and challenging. For round two, the track chosen was the famous 'Sheepskull' trail, a favourite track among local riders.

The dark forest was made even more challenging as sunlight flooded through the trees making the track tougher than it already was due to rain in the days running up to the race. Most racers opted for mud tyres, even though it's a very pedally track.

The most technical part of the track was about halfway down, just before you joined the road. A big crowd gathered so see some of the best crashes of the day. Riders were taking different lines but the middle was the fastest, most challenging of the day.

'Hecklers Roots' as it was called was in full force with people either side. Some of the crowd decided to add a little more pressure on the riders by bringing some air horns along with loud mouths.

There were 16 rippers this weekend, showing that the UK downhill scene has a bright future ahead. One rider that caught my eye was 6th place finisher, Rudi Eichhorn, his Shredder bike was on full attack this weekend and helped Rudi to his best finish yet. He was the youngest and smallest rider of the day.

Local ripper, Seth Barrett was unlucky today, with a chilled first run, his chain came off on his second run and cost him the race. "although my chain came off, I can take many positives out of this weekend with a fifth position. The Bird Bike felt really stiff while still being light, making it perfect for aggressive riding."

Jay Little was unlucky this weekend, pushing hard with a solid first run. "I was feeling really good in my second run and knew I was pushing as hard as I could. I'm pretty gutted that I crashed close to the end because I really wanted to win." Jay was looking to start off 2016 season with a win. Although he crashed, Jay still secured 2nd in Juniors. Overall, the 329 riders that took part all finished the race, making it a good day's worth of racing for everyone to enjoy. It also shows that the future of 'grassroots' downhill racing is here to stay!
